    Agent 47 embarks on a mission to hunt the mysterious Shadow Client and disassemble his militia.
    Hitman 2 is a stealth video game developed by IO Interactive and published by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ment. It will be the seventh entry in the Hitman video game series and is the sequel to the 2016 game Hitman.
